Transaction 5843868f9c81ac1640d64b5334fd24cef529a02a2970a4906746f60bdd64a833
1 Input
2 Outputs
- 5843868f9c81ac1640d64b5334fd24cef529a02a2970a4906746f60bdd64a833:0
- 5843868f9c81ac1640d64b5334fd24cef529a02a2970a4906746f60bdd64a833:1
value 1900000
address 3Li83suRM1ykpeCNAm7YPtM6GkFZSn4HNA
value 198569456
address 16iWvQ2riQawL1XsdD3K6kqWDN4e5y1f8r